commit | 677adf1e66ba83b8fb2c849c181303b35bd489bc | [log] [tgz] |
---|---|---|
author | Nick Armstrong-Crews <strongarm@google.com> | Thu Aug 27 13:53:25 2015 -0700 |
committer | Nick Armstrong-Crews <strongarm@google.com> | Fri Sep 04 10:20:22 2015 -0700 |
tree | c2043f8b554c552d3482dca596402ddc7cc3e219 | |
parent | 38ae119688f94d68c42d8d29958038e37bb74915 [diff] |
Handle KEYCODE_SOFT_SLEEP from Ungaze. Needed for Ungaze to trigger "soft sleep" (respecting wake locks); operates by sending new KEYCODE_SOFT_SLEEP to PhoneWindowManager, which calls PowerManagerService's new method setUserInactiveOverride (thereby causing immediate sleep, modulo wakelocks, upon next iteration of PowerManagerService's main loop). BUG: b/23589870 Change-Id: I24a96bd6db8ff28674c907f2898e49c4f6140209